The Gaming Floor

Casino Nova Scotia Halifax sits at 1983 Upper Water Street, right on the Halifax waterfront, and the setting itself already feels like part of the visit. We operate under the Casino Nova Scotia brand, managed by Great Canadian Entertainment, the same team behind Casino Nova Scotia Sydney. Inside, the gaming area covers roughly 34,900 square feet, with slots, table games, and the usual mix in between.

You will find roulette, blackjack and other traditional formats across the floor. Regular hours run from 10:00 AM to 4:00 AM, seven days a week. On weekends, timing can shift slightly if a major event is scheduled, so it is worth taking a quick look at the current hours before you head over.

Entertainment and Dining

The Bruce Guthro Theatre is housed inside the same building, and over the year it hosts concerts and live shows across different genres. Ticketing and show listings are handled on the Live Nation platform. It runs on its own track, separate from the casino floor promotions, so when you are planning a date it makes sense to check both the theatre listings and our own channels.

On the food and beverage side, we offer on-site dining for guests who are here to play, catch a show, or both. Having a restaurant, a theatre space, and the full gaming floor in a single venue is what allows the property to work as a multi-purpose destination, not just a place you pass through for an hour of slots.

Regulation and Responsible Gaming

Casino Nova Scotia Halifax operates under the Province of Nova Scotia’s regulatory framework. Great Canadian Entertainment holds the operating contract for both Halifax and Sydney, and our activities are governed by Nova Scotia gambling legislation and provincial oversight bodies.

The legal minimum age is 19, and this applies across the board: entry to the gaming floor, participation in promotions, and any gaming-related spaces in the venue. Age verification is done upon entry, so guests should arrive with valid identification.

We take responsible gaming seriously and support the provincial tools that are available. Anyone who wants to talk about limits, take a closer look at their play, or find support can speak with our staff on-site or call 902-425-7777 and we will point them to the right resources.

The Planned Move to Dartmouth Crossing

There is a longer-term change on the horizon that is useful to keep in mind if you are planning ahead. In January 2026, the Government of Nova Scotia confirmed that Casino Nova Scotia Halifax will move from the current waterfront property to a new facility in Dartmouth Crossing, in the commercial area near IKEA. Once that new property opens, the Upper Water Street site is expected to be listed for sale.

Construction on the new location is projected to run for about three years. During that entire phase, the existing Halifax casino remains open and operating as usual. We do not anticipate changes to gaming hours, live entertainment programming, or dining service at the current site while work on the new building is underway.
